Standard room temp. for gas calculations

20°C

Standard pressure for gas calculations

1 atmosphere

Molar volume at standard conditions

24 dm³ per mole

Formula: moles from volume (dm³)

Moles=Volume (dm³)24\text{Moles} = \frac{\text{Volume (dm³)}}{24}

Formula: volume from moles

Volume (dm³)=Moles×24\text{Volume (dm³)} = \text{Moles} \times 24

Conversion: 1 dm³ to cm³

1000 cm³

First step in gas calculations

Identify known/unknown: volume or moles

Conditions to use 24 dm³/mol

20°C and 1 atmosphere

Unit for volume in gas calculations

dm³

Unit for amount of substance

moles
